/****************************************  SMALL  ****************************************/

body {font:0.8em Arial, Helvetica, sans-serif}

/*** Headings ***/

#text h1 {font:bold 1.8em Arial, Helvetica, sans-serif}
#intro h1 {font:bold 1.4em Arial, Helvetica, sans-serif}
#intro h1 span {font:bold 1.6em Arial, Helvetica, sans-serif; line-height:1em}
.frontbox h1 {font:1.4em Arial, Helvetica, sans-serif}	
#text h2 {font:1.4em Arial, Helvetica, sans-serif}
#text h3 {font:bold 1.1em Arial, Helvetica, sans-serif}

#footer {font-size:0.85em}

/****************************************  NAVIGATION  ****************************************/

#header .nav li a {padding:5px 0 5px 10px}
#header .nav li a span {padding:5px 10px 5px 0}
#header .nav li a:hover span, #header .nav li a.currentpage span, #header .nav li a.activeparent span {padding:5px 10px 5px 0}

/* Safari */
@media screen and (-webkit-min-device-pixel-ratio:0)
{
#header .nav li a {font-size:0.85em; padding:6px 0 5px 10px}
#header .nav li a span {padding:6px 10px 5px 0}
#header .nav li a:hover span, #header .nav li a.currentpage span, #header .nav li a.activeparent span {padding:6px 10px 5px 0}
}

/*** Fontsize ***/

#fontsize li a.small {padding:5px 8px 4px 9px}
#fontsize li a.large {padding:1px 6px 2px 7px}

/* Safari */
@media screen and (-webkit-min-device-pixel-ratio:0)
{
#fontsize li a.small {padding:5px 8px 5px 8px}
#fontsize li a.large {padding:2px 6px 2px 7px}
}

/****************************************  CONTENT  ****************************************/

.frontbox td.date {font-size:0.9em}